Gaza Death Toll Reaches 67,194 Since Start of Israeli Aggression in October 2023 – Medical Sources

Gaza: The death toll in the Gaza Strip has reached 67,194, the majority of whom were women and children, since the beginning of the Israeli aggression in October 2023. At least 169,890 others have also been injured.

According to Palestine News and Information Agency - WAFA, sources underlined that 11 bodies and 49 injured individuals were brought to hospitals in Gaza during the past 24 hours. Over the past 24 hours, over two Palestinians have been killed and over 13 others have been injured while attempting to receive humanitarian aid. This brings the total number of aid seekers killed in aid-related attacks to 2,615, with over 19,177 others wounded.

Since Israel broke the ceasefire on March 18, 2025, a total of 13,598 Palestinians have been killed and 57,849 injured. This toll remains incomplete, as many victims remain trapped under rubble, inaccessible to ambulance and rescue crews.
